2012-09-28 7 views
7

जब मैं आईओएस 5 पर फेसबुक के लिए सोशल फ्रेमवर्क के साथ अपना ऐप चलाता हूं तो यह दुर्घटनाग्रस्त हो जाता है, और मैं इसे समझ सकता हूं। यदि डिवाइस ios6 है तो इसे आयात करने का कोई तरीका है?social.framework ios5

मैं इस की कोशिश की है, जहां ver_float ios संस्करण है:

if (ver_float >= 6.0) { 
    #import <Social/Social.h> 
} 

लेकिन एप्लिकेशन अगर मैं कोड पृष्ठ के शीर्ष से #import को दूर चलाने के लिए विफल रहता है।

+0

सही ढंग से बताया गया है Alessandro के रूप में वैकल्पिक करने के लिए ढांचा स्थापित करने के बाद, आप की तरह कुछ करना चाहिए तरीकों आप iOS6 केवल में उपयोग करना चाहते हैं की उपलब्धता के लिए जाँच करने के लिए निम्नलिखित: अगर ([SLComposeViewController instanceMethodForSelector: @selector (isAvailableForServiceType)]! = शून्य) ... और यदि ([SLComposeViewController isAvailableForServiceType: SLServiceTypeTwitter]) – thgc

उत्तर

29

बस सुनिश्चित करें कि आपने बिल्ड चरण के तहत वैकल्पिक रूप से सोशल.फ्रेमवर्क सेट किया है।

संबंधित मुद्दे